Skip to content

Commit

Permalink
Merge pull request #10975 from murdos/prettier-plugin-organize-imports
Browse files Browse the repository at this point in the history
feat(prettier): add prettier plugin 'prettier-plugin-organize-imports' to prettier module
  • Loading branch information
murdos authored Sep 25, 2024
2 parents b47bc39 + d2065d3 commit ff99f26
Show file tree
Hide file tree
Showing 4 changed files with 5 additions and 0 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-31,6 +31,7 @@ public JHipsterModule buildModule(JHipsterModuleProperties properties) {
.addDevDependency(packageName("prettier"), COMMON)
.addDevDependency(packageName("prettier-plugin-gherkin"), COMMON)
.addDevDependency(packageName("prettier-plugin-java"), COMMON)
.addDevDependency(packageName("prettier-plugin-organize-imports"), COMMON)
.addDevDependency(packageName("prettier-plugin-packagejson"), COMMON)
.addScript(scriptKey("prettier:check"), scriptCommand("prettier --check ."))
.addScript(scriptKey("prettier:format"), scriptCommand("prettier --write ."))
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-44,6 +44,7 @@
"prettier": "3.3.3",
"prettier-plugin-gherkin": "3.1.0",
"prettier-plugin-java": "2.6.4",
"prettier-plugin-organize-imports": "4.1.0",
"prettier-plugin-packagejson": "2.5.2",
"recursive-copy-cli": "1.0.20",
"start-server-and-test": "2.0.8",
Expand Down
1 change: 1 addition & 0 deletions src/main/resources/generator/prettier/.prettierrc.mustache
Original file line number Diff line number Diff line change
Expand Up @@ -10,6 +10,7 @@ plugins:
- '@prettier/plugin-xml'
- prettier-plugin-gherkin
- prettier-plugin-java
- prettier-plugin-organize-imports
- prettier-plugin-packagejson

# js and ts rules:
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-44,13 +44,15 @@ void shouldBuildModuleWithoutPrettierLintStaged() {
.containing("@prettier/plugin-xml")
.containing("prettier-plugin-gherkin")
.containing("prettier-plugin-java")
.containing("prettier-plugin-organize-imports")
.containing("prettier-plugin-packagejson")
.and()
.hasFile("package.json")
.containing(nodeDependency("@prettier/plugin-xml"))
.containing(nodeDependency("prettier"))
.containing(nodeDependency("prettier-plugin-gherkin"))
.containing(nodeDependency("prettier-plugin-java"))
.containing(nodeDependency("prettier-plugin-organize-imports"))
.containing(nodeDependency("prettier-plugin-packagejson"))
.containing(nodeScript("prettier:check", "prettier --check ."))
.containing(nodeScript("prettier:format", "prettier --write ."));
Expand Down

0 comments on commit ff99f26

Please sign in to comment.